You can launch from a shortcut by creating a custom .desktop file in /usr/share/applications/hildon/ For instance here is the one I use to Launch the Yu-Gi-Oh game. It was created by copying vgba.desktop (as root) and editing the Exec line. The X-Osso-Type line had to be commented out with a # in order to make it work. /usr/share/applications/hildon/yugioh.desktop Code:
